CHM (Certified Hospitality Manager) - Skills, Exams, and Study Guide
The Certified Hospitality Manager (CHM) designation is a professional credential offered by the American Hotel and Lodging Educational Institute (AHLEI) designed for individuals currently working in or aspiring to enter management roles within the hospitality industry. This certification validates a candidate's comprehensive understanding of hospitality operations, leadership principles, and the financial acumen required to run successful lodging properties. Employers in the hospitality sector value the CHM because it demonstrates that a manager possesses the standardized knowledge necessary to maintain brand consistency, improve guest satisfaction, and optimize operational efficiency. By earning this credential, professionals signal to potential employers that they have mastered the core competencies required to oversee departments ranging from front office operations to food and beverage management. The certification serves as a benchmark for excellence, ensuring that managers are equipped to handle the multifaceted challenges inherent in the modern hospitality environment.
What the CHM Certification Covers
The CHM certification focuses on a broad spectrum of operational and administrative domains that are critical for effective property management. These domains ensure that a manager can balance the needs of guests, staff, and property owners while maintaining profitability and service standards.
- Financial Management - This domain covers the analysis of financial statements, budgeting processes, and cost control measures essential for maintaining property profitability.
- Human Resources Management - This area focuses on recruitment, training, performance management, and the legal aspects of staffing within a hospitality setting.
- Sales and Marketing - This topic addresses the strategies used to attract guests, manage revenue, and position a property effectively within a competitive market.
- Front Office Operations - This domain encompasses the management of guest services, reservation systems, and the coordination between the front desk and other departments.
- Housekeeping and Maintenance - This section covers the standards for cleanliness, facility upkeep, and the management of physical assets to ensure guest comfort and safety.
- Food and Beverage Management - This area deals with the operational aspects of dining services, including menu planning, inventory control, and service standards.
Financial Management is often cited by candidates as the most technically demanding area of the certification because it requires a solid grasp of accounting principles and data analysis. Candidates should dedicate extra study time to understanding how to interpret profit and loss statements and how to calculate key performance indicators like RevPAR. Utilizing practice questions that focus on these financial calculations can help solidify your understanding of how these numbers impact daily operational decisions. Consistent review of these complex topics ensures that you are not just memorizing formulas but are actually capable of applying them to real-world management scenarios.
Exams in the CHM Certification Track
The CHM certification process involves a comprehensive examination that tests a candidate's ability to apply hospitality management principles to practical situations. The exam is structured to evaluate both theoretical knowledge and the ability to make sound management decisions under pressure. Candidates are typically presented with multiple-choice questions that require them to identify the best course of action in various operational scenarios. The time limit and the exact number of questions can vary based on the specific version of the exam, so candidates should always verify the current requirements through official AHLEI documentation before scheduling their test. This certification exam is designed to be rigorous, ensuring that only those who have truly mastered the material can achieve the designation.

Career Impact of the CHM Certification
Earning the CHM designation can significantly enhance your professional standing within the hospitality industry by validating your expertise to current and future employers. This AHLEI certification is recognized globally, making it a valuable asset for managers looking to advance into higher-level positions such as general manager, director of operations, or regional manager. The credential signals that you have the skills to manage complex properties, improve financial performance, and lead diverse teams effectively. By passing the certification exam, you demonstrate a commitment to professional development that distinguishes you from peers who lack formal recognition of their management capabilities. This certification is a key step for those who view hospitality management as a long-term career path rather than just a job.
